IR imaging cameras with a cooled detector provide distinct advantages versus thermal imaging cameras with an uncooled detector. A cooled thermal imaging camera has an imaging sensor that is integrated with a cryocooler, which lowers the sensor temperature to cryogenic temperatures. The infrared Raspberry Pi Camera Module 2 NoIR replaced the original PiNoIR Camera Module in April 2016. The Camera Module 2 Pi NoIR has a Sony IMX219 8-megapixel sensor (compared to the 5-megapixel OmniVision OV5647 sensor of the original camera). According to function list described in documentation (and also I've probed the examples included) this library is ...While traditional visible-light cameras capture images of objects radiating light visible to the naked eye, an infrared camera captures what the human eye cannot see. All objects radiate energy, but some wavelengths within the electromagnetic spectrum are invisible. Cryogenically cooled IR cameras based on photon detectors—such as indium antimonide (InSb) and mercury cadmium telluride (HgCdTe or MCT) arrays—are many times more sensitive than uncooled microbolometer-based thermal IR imagers. The resolution of the camera is how many pixels the camera has on the scene. Higher resolution means that each image contains more information: more pixels, more detail, and a greater likelihood of getting an accurate measurement. This sensor contains a 24x32 array of IR thermal sensors. When connected to your microcontroller (or Raspberry Pi) it will return an array of 768 individual infrared temperature readings over I2C. Axis offers thermal cameras in both 30 fps and 8.3 fps versions to comply with export control legislation in most parts of the world. There is no other difference between a 30 fps and an 8.3 fps camera than the frame rate. note.
